Background
Ball screw (Ballscrew), also known as ball screw and lead screw, is a mechanical transmission assembly in which steel balls move between a nut and a screw, and the sliding contact of a conventional screw is converted into rolling contact, and then the rotary motion of the steel balls in the nut is converted into linear motion. Ball screws have the characteristics of high positioning accuracy, long service life, low pollution, and capability of performing high-speed forward and backward transmission and transformation transmission, and have become one of the important components of positioning and measuring systems in the recent precision technology industry and precision machinery industry.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Examples
Referring to fig. 1-5, the present invention provides a technical solution: the utility model provides a novel ball screw processing is with polishing lathe, which comprises a base 1, polishing groove 16 has been seted up at the top of base 1, the top welding of base 1 has second motor 20, output shaft fixedly connected with second polishing wheel 21 of second motor 20, spout 3 has been seted up at the top of base 1, the inside sliding connection of spout 3 has supporting shoe 4, the first motor 18 of top fixedly connected with of supporting shoe 4, the output shaft welding of first motor 18 has first polishing wheel 19, spacing groove 6 has been seted up to the bottom of supporting shoe 4, the internally mounted of spout 3 has stopper 5, stopper 5 sliding connection is in the inside of spacing groove 6, one side fixedly connected with the first in command 7 of supporting shoe 4, base 1 is close to polishing groove 16's bottom fixedly connected with case 25 that gathers materials, the top of case 25 is linked together with polishing groove 16, switch 2 is installed to one side of base 1.
In this embodiment, specifically: support 4's top fixedly connected with quantity is two support 10, and the inside wall of support 10 rotates and is connected with pin rod 11, through dead lever 12 fixed connection between two pin rod 11, and the one end fixedly connected with curb plate 13 of support 10 is kept away from to pin rod 11, and the one side welding that pin rod 11 was kept away from to curb plate 13 has second handle 14, and pin rod 11 is used for fixed stay 4.
In this embodiment, specifically: the top of base 1 is seted up cotter way 15, and cotter way 15 and pin rod 11 phase-match, and when pin rod 11 inserted the inside of cotter way 15, fixed supporting shoe 4.
In this embodiment, specifically: one side of base 1 passes through bracing piece fixedly connected with cylinder 8, and the output shaft welding of cylinder 8 has telescopic link 9, and switch 2's electrical output end respectively with cylinder 8, first motor 18 and second motor 20's electrical input end electric connection, switch 2 controls opening and closing of cylinder 8, first motor 18 and second motor 20 respectively.
In this embodiment, specifically: threaded hole 17 is seted up at the top of base 1, and threaded hole 17's inside threaded connection has the bolt, and bolt fixed connection has spacing semi-ring 22 at the top of base 1, and bolt fixed connection is passed through to threaded hole 17's inside spacing semi-ring 22, and spacing semi-ring 22 matches with ball screw's external diameter for fixed ball screw.
In this embodiment, specifically: the top of the base 1 close to the polishing groove 16 is fixedly connected with a shielding cover 23, through holes 24 are formed in two sides of the shielding cover 23, and the through holes 24 are used for ball screws to penetrate through.
Working principle or structure principle, when in use, the inside of the threaded hole 17 is fixedly connected with a limit semi-ring 22 through a bolt, the limit semi-ring 22 is matched with the outer diameter of the ball screw and is used for fixing the ball screw, when the ball screw is polished, the first motor 18 and the second motor 20 respectively drive the first polishing wheel 19 and the second polishing wheel 21 to rotate, and double polishing is carried out on the outer side wall of the ball screw, so that the polishing efficiency of the outer side wall of the ball screw is improved, a worker can turn over the second handle 14 to enable the pin rod 11 to be separated from the inside of the pin slot 15, pull the first handle 7 to drive the supporting block 4 to move, drive the first motor 18 and the first polishing wheel 19 to move, adjust the distance between the first polishing wheel 19 and the second polishing wheel 21, meanwhile, waste generated by polishing is blocked by the shielding cover 23 to prevent splashing, the waste falls into the waste collecting box 25, under the action of gravity, the waste material glides to the low position of the inside of the material collecting box 25, so that the worker can collect and clean the waste material conveniently.
